Our review of these men's steel toe work boots finds them best for tradespeople who need heavy-duty protection without a bulky feel. The single biggest reason to buy is the combination of a certified ASTM toe cap and a Kevlar midsole in an 8 in profile that still manages a lightweight ride; the boots balance real puncture and impact resistance with a wearable design for long shifts. They are not a dress boot, but they perform where durability and on-site safety matter most.
Key Features
- Indestructible Build: Oil-tanned full-grain leather and high-grade canvas upper passed extensive flex testing for rugged durability on job sites.
- ASTM-Certified Toe: The ASTM F2413-24 steel toe resists high impact energy and heavy compressive forces for reliable foot protection.
- Keeps Sharp Objects Out: A military-grade Kevlar midsole blocks nail and shard penetration for added on-site safety.
- All-Day Comfort: Removable graphene memory foam heel cup and shock-absorbing cushion reduce foot fatigue during long shifts.
- Fast On and Off: Sturdy side-zipper combined with speed-lace design cuts gear-up and off time to under 10s for efficiency.
- Traction and Wear Life: Carbon rubber all-terrain outsole offers superior grip and abrasion resistance for varied surfaces.
Who It's For
These boots suit construction workers, roofers, loggers, warehouse staff, and anyone on oil rigs or heavy-industrial sites who needs ASTM-level toe protection plus puncture resistance. The 8 in height and Kevlar midsole make them particularly useful where stepping on sharp debris is a real risk.
They are less ideal for those seeking a wide, fashion-forward casual boot or for people with very wide feet who prefer a soft, roomy toe box; some buyers reported a narrow fit and mixed feedback on toe comfort that could bother specific foot shapes.
Pros & Cons
Pros
- Certified steel toe and Kevlar midsole provide strong impact and puncture protection.
- Durable leather and canvas upper with a carbon rubber outsole that resists abrasion.
- Comfort features such as graphene memory foam insole and moisture-wicking lining reduce fatigue and heat.
- Side-zipper plus speed-lace system makes putting them on and taking them off quick and easy.
Cons
- Fit runs mixed for some customers, with reports of a narrower toe box and occasional pressure from the steel toe.
- Durability concerns noted by a few users despite the rugged materials, so long-term wear varies by user.
Specifications
| Brand | DahWe |
| Height | 8 in |
| Upper Material | Oil-tanned full-grain leather + high-grade canvas |
| Toe Protection | ASTM F2413-24 steel toe (impact and compression) |
| Midsole | Kevlar puncture-resistant midsole |
| Outsole | Carbon rubber all-terrain non-slip outsole |
| Comfort | Removable graphene memory foam insole, moisture-wicking lining |

Frequently Asked Questions
Are these boots good for roofing work?
Yes, the 8 in height, non-slip carbon rubber outsole, and ASTM toe make them suitable for roofing where traction and impact protection matter.
Can the insole be removed or replaced?
Yes, the shock-absorbent graphene memory foam insole is removable for cleaning or replacement with custom orthotics.
Do they resist punctures from nails?
They include a military-grade Kevlar midsole designed to stop sharp object penetration to reduce puncture risk.
